Transaction 5151c4b1a9ee00c0a671ca869b6330d3a32a41cb656cd491e9225b302012dd4c

1 Input
2 Outputs
  • 5151c4b1a9ee00c0a671ca869b6330d3a32a41cb656cd491e9225b302012dd4c:0
  • value  914048
    address  1FXBtKUpWYyUVpR9Uc98AiBF1iujvp9kLp
  • 5151c4b1a9ee00c0a671ca869b6330d3a32a41cb656cd491e9225b302012dd4c:1
  • value  254219547
    address  3GiTLX5ztL2NhY5tjhVruL9zWW666qzLdJ